Also known as: aminocaproic acid, Amicar
Aminocaproic acid injection 1 gram, a fibrinolysis inhibitor for bleeding disorders.
Clinical Context
Intravenous antifibrinolytic agent that inhibits plasmin activity. Used for postoperative bleeding, hereditary angioedema, and hemorrhage from thrombolytic therapy.
